The primary query to ask is whether or not or not or not they’re too outdated. Whereas some species remaining further in storage than others, bulbs don’t final perpetually. The really helpful storage time is spherical six months. You will retailer them for as lots as a 12 months, however earlier that point, you is perhaps bigger off investing in new ones.

That doesn’t counsel you presumably can’t plant outdated ones in the slightest degree. So long as they appear healthful and present no indicators of illness, give it a attempt. Nonetheless inside the event you do plant, take care of your expectations, and don’t be disenchanted inside the event that they fail.

Beginning With Dangerous Bulbs

A focused shot of a person's hand holding a rotting small red onion with a hole in a middle in a well lit area.A focused shot of a person's hand holding a rotting small red onion with a hole in a middle in a well lit area.
Check out them for indicators of pests or rotting.

Age isn’t the one viability attribute to think about. No matter whether or not or not or not you lifted and saved bulbs out of your yard or bought from a provider, you must frequently take a look at for indicators a bulb has gone unhealthy. Purchasing for from a nursery doesn’t assure successfully being.

To begin, take a look at the firmness by gently urgent into the bulb. Gentle or mushy spots stage out the bulb will not be healthful. It moreover should have some weight to it. Check out the bottom for indicators of pests or sicknesses. Be sure that no areas have shriveled. An absence of those elements means you’re good to go.

When you might plant outdated inventory and hope they’ll develop, don’t modify to the an equivalent logic with unhealthy bulbs. That’s most likely considered one of many additional harmful bulb planting errors you’ll be able to even make, as some pests and sicknesses can unfold by way of the soil to neighboring species. Don’t compost them every – discard them and retailer for mannequin spanking new ones as an alternative.

Planting on the Fallacious Time

A focused shot of brown tubers of plants halfway in soil with various magenta colored flowers in the background along with a shovel with a wooden handle.A focused shot of brown tubers of plants halfway in soil with various magenta colored flowers in the background along with a shovel with a wooden handle.
The right time will depend on the realm’s hardiness zone.

Now that you simply simply merely’ve checked your gives and prepped your soil, it’s time to get rising. Or is it? Actually considered one of many largest bulb-planting errors you’ll be able to even make is inserting them contained in the flooring on the flawed time. Sowing too early or too late areas your flowers inclined to frost damage and impacts the healthful root progress wanted for sturdy progress in spring.

Normally, bulbs are planted spherical six weeks prior to the underside freezes. The soil shouldn’t be too heat, nonetheless it actually may even’t be so chilly that it stops the bulb from establishing. The precise time will rely in your zone. Use these occasions as an estimate, however frequently take a look at your forecasts, too. You’re aiming for temperatures between 40 and 50°F (4-10°C).

In case your soil doesn’t get that cool on account of a tropical native local weather, select species that don’t require a chilly interval to sprout.

Zone Planting Time
1-2 Early September
3 Mid-September
4-5 Late September to Early October
6 Mid-October
7-8 Early November
9 Early December
10 Mid-December
11 Late December

Planting on the Fallacious Depth

A shot of a person's hand putting various bulbous plants in the soil with other small foliage in the background that is situated in a well lit outdoor garden area.A shot of a person's hand putting various bulbous plants in the soil with other small foliage in the background that is situated in a well lit outdoor garden area.
Putting them too deep might stop them from sprouting.

Bulbous species are fairly specific about depth. Planting too deeply might stop a bulb from sprouting and should make it additional inclined to rot. Shallow planting exposes the bulb to the local weather. It furthermore gives easy accessibility for pests and utterly completely different yard dwellers to dig them up.

The appropriate depth will depend on the sort of bulb you’re planting. Fortunately, when searching for, they normally embrace directions on how deep to plant them. In case you’re undecided, aim for a depth of spherical two to a few occasions the peak of the bulb.

Whenever you’re getting a wide range of varieties contained in the flooring instantly, digging this deep can flip into exhausting. Use a bulb planting auger to get to the suitable depth rapidly fairly than giving up and inserting them too shallow.

Planting Upside Down

A focused shot of a bulbous shallot plant, placed upside down in a moist soil outdoorsA focused shot of a bulbous shallot plant, placed upside down in a moist soil outdoors
Be sure the roots go contained in the flooring, and the leaves are pointing upwards.

Whenever you’re transplanting seedlings or full vegetation, telling which aspect as lots as plant is simple. Roots go contained in the flooring, and stems and leaves go above the soil. It’s not frequently that easy with bulbs. Since you plant them as soon as they’re dormant, there sometimes aren’t any roots or shoots to inform you which suggests is up.

To keep away from inserting them the fallacious method up, frequently orient your bulbs with the pointed aspect going by way of up. Roots will emerge from the flat finish, and new shoots will develop from the pointed finish. It is likely to be further sturdy to inform with rounder species like gladiolus, however you must nonetheless see a visual distinction between the underside and the perfect.

So far as errors go, this one will not be the worst. Tenacious roots will nonetheless develop, even as soon as they’re planted the flawed means spherical. Nonetheless, it’d take them a bit bit longer to get going whereas the stems flip themselves spherical contained in the soil.

Ignoring Picture voltaic Necessities

A close up shot of a bulbous red onion plant thriving in a bright sunlit area outdoors.A close up shot of a bulbous red onion plant thriving in a bright sunlit area outdoors.
They require spherical 6 to eight hours of daylight per day.

Most of those varieties require a full picture voltaic place to thrive. That is spherical six to eight hours of direct daylight per day. The correct amount of sunshine will ship the strongest progress and probably primarily probably the most flowers.

Don’t make the error of rising in an space with an excessive amount of shade inside the autumn, as a result of it ought to return as soon as extra to chunk you in spring. Some can deal with partial shade (like crocus), whereas others solely carry out in full picture voltaic (lilies, tulips). Take into accounts their native environments to offer you a clue – woodland species don’t concepts positions beneath timber, for instance.
